Lantern Lane Entertainmenthas picked up US distribution rights to film and television companyPariah's romantic comedy Seeing Other People, which recently earned a US Comedy Arts Festivalbest actress prize for Julianne Nicholson.

A limited US release isplanned in New York, Los Angeles and two additional markets on May 7, expandingto other cities at a later date.

Directed by Wally Wolodarsky(Sorority Boys) and produced byPariah chief Gavin Polone, Seeing Other People centres on an engaged couple who permit each otherto enjoy a final fling before their wedding.

The picture stars Jay Mohr,Nicholson, Josh Charles, Andy Richter and Liz Phair, among others.

Maya Forbes wrote thescreenplay and Vivian Cannon, Dan Kaplow and Forbes are serving as executiveproducers.

Veteran producer Poloneformed Pariah in 2001 and since then his credits have included the thriller SecretWindow, which opened at number twoin the US charts last weekend, and the upcoming romantic comedy Flowergirl through New Regency.

Founded by David Garber in1998, Lantern Lane provides marketing, sales and producers' reppingservices and is in the process of ramping up its distribution operationfollowing January's limited release of Nick Broomfield's Aileen:Life And Death Of A Serial Killer.

The company has represented BiggieAnd Tupac, Poolhall Junkies and DogSoldiers, among others.
